AT&T Outperforms Earnings Expectations Amid Customer Growth

AT&T reports a beat on earnings and strong subscriber gains, alleviating investor concerns over industry price wars. The stock's performance is also being influenced by broader geopolitical shifts.

  • Earnings results exceeded analyst expectations
  • Strong growth in customer numbers reported
  • Reduced investor concern regarding industry price wars
  • Stock price affected by geopolitical rotation away from haven assets

AT&T has reported financial results that exceeded analyst expectations, driven primarily by a surge in customer acquisitions. This growth in the subscriber base suggests the company is maintaining its competitive edge despite ongoing industry pressures. The results come at a critical time as investors have been concerned about aggressive pricing strategies among major wireless carriers. The ability to grow the customer base while beating earnings estimates helps ease fears that a price war is eroding the company's margins. Beyond the company's internal fundamentals, AT&T's share price has faced headwinds from a broader market rotation. Investors have recently pivoted away from defensive 'haven' assets following a two-week truce between the United States and Iran, which has shifted risk appetite across the board. The combination of strong operational performance and external geopolitical volatility creates a complex environment for the stock. However, the fundamental strength indicated by the earnings beat provides a supportive floor for the company's valuation.
